Specialized Hardrock SE
Specialized’s exceptional entry-level MTB.
The Specialized Hardrock has been a legend for the past 25 years because it has probably turned more people on to the joys of mountain biking than any other single MTB model. With its lightweight (around 1,600g) fully butted aluminium alloy frame featuring Specialized’s signature ORE (Optimised Radius Engineering) down tube and it size-specific fork spring rate, Specialized continue to go the extra mile - even with their entry-level mountain bike.
- Fully butted A1 Premium Aluminium frame with double ORE down tube makes for a lighter, more compliant and durable bike.
- At only 1,600g and boasting disc brake mounts, the Hardrock frame is good enough to upgrade, even to Shimano XT standard, when the original components start to wear out.
- 80mm-travel SR SunTour fork with preload adjustment and size-specific spring rates - i.e. the 13" model will have a lighter sprung fork than the 15.5 and so on.
- Light and durable double-walled alloy rims.
- Specialized Fast Trak LK (low knob) Sport tyres have a reduced knob height for lower rolling resistance, but have plenty of grip for confidence on the trail.
- Reliable Shimano Tourney 3x7 EZ Fire gearing.
- Alloy V-brakes.
- Specialized Body Geometry saddle - one of the best guarantees of comfort on a bike.

| FRAME | Specialized A1 Premium Aluminium w/ canti bosses, double ORE downtube, externally relieved HT, forged dropouts w/ replaceable hanger |
| FORK | SR Suntour SF11-XCT-V3-P-26, 1pc. alloy lower, 28mm Hi-Ten stanchions, 1-1/8" Hi-Ten steerer, coil/mcu spring w/ preload adj., 80mm travel |
| HEADSET | 1-1/8" threadless, loose ball w/ seals |
| STEM | Ahead, 4-bolt clamp, 20º rise, 25.4mm |
| HANDLEBARS | Hi-Ten riserbar, 35mm rise, 8º backsweep, 4º upsweep, 25.4mm |
| GRIPS | Specialized Enduro, dual compound |
| FRONT BRAKE | Die cast, alloy "V" brake, 1pc. pad |
| REAR BRAKE | Die cast, alloy "V" brake, 1pc. pad |
| BRAKE LEVERS | Included w/shifter |
| FRONT DERAILLEUR | Shimano Tourney, 7-speed, 34.9mm clamp, top-swing, dual-pull |
| REAR DERAILLEUR | Shimano RD-TX35, 7-speed, direct mount, SGS cage |
| SHIFT LEVERS | Shimano ST-EF51-7, 7-speed, trigger and integrated brake lever w/ optical display |
| CASSETTE | Shimano 7-speed, 14-34t |
| CHAIN | KMC Z-51, 7-speed |
| CRANKSET | SR Suntour, 7-speed. square taper spindle |
| CHAINRINGS | 42/34/24 |
| BOTTOM BRACKET | Square taper, cartridge bearing, double crank stop |
| PEDALS | Composite platform w/ moulded pins, 9/16" w/ reflectors |
| RIMS | Alex HR 26", alloy double-wall, 24mm, pin joint, 32h |
| FRONT HUB | Sealed loose ball, 17mm contact, QR, 32h |
| REAR HUB | Double-sealed loose ball, 19mm contact, QR, 32h |
| SPOKES | Stainless silver, 2.0mm (14g) |
| FRONT TYRE | Specialized Fast Trak LK Sport, 60 TPI, wire bead, 26x2.0" |
| REAR TYRE | Specialized Fast Trak LK Sport, 60 TPI, wire bead, 26x2.0" |
| INNER TUBES | Schrader valve |
| SADDLE | Specialized Body Geometry Hardrock, steel rails, front and rear bumpers, 143mm width |
| SEATPOST | Alloy, 2-bolt head, 30.9mm, 12.5mm offset, micro adjust |
| SEAT BINDER | 34.9mm, alloy, extruded QR lever/collar |
| Weight | 13.98kg/30.84lbs |
This weight is based upon one of these bicycles weighed in the 19" size. We weighed the complete bike as you would receive it, complete with pedals and EN / BS-approved reflectors and bell.
